Digital Rapids Transcode Manager distributed transcoding systems offer a number of advantages over competing systems. While specific advantages vary, there are a number of general differentiators that summarize some of compelling ways in which Transcode Manager excels against alternatives:
Load-balancing intelligence — Digital Rapids Transcode Manager is far more sophisticated in allocating jobs than standard load-balancing mechanisms that simply distribute a new job to the next free transcoding resource or node. Transcode Manager tracks the performance of all networked Transcode Engines for each type of encode, “learning” which nodes are best for each (for example, newer host systems will often feature improved processor capabilities – faster speeds, more cores, tailored instruction sets, etc. – and the degree to which these new capabilities deliver performance benefits will vary between codecs and formats) and allocating jobs accordingly to optimize utilization and throughput. Transcode Manager also intelligently allocates the creation of multiple outputs from the same source to minimize decoding and network transfer. Benefit: Digital Rapids Transcode Manager’s intelligent load balancing constantly monitors networked nodes’ performance and ensures greater throughput.
Performance per node — Transcode Manager uses the same proven, multi-processor and multi-core optimized encoding engine that has delivered performance advantages to our customers for years. Our highly efficient, scalable thread and stream management architecture has long provided significant throughput benefits compared to basic implementations of the same codecs on competing platforms, without sacrificing quality or strict conformance requirements. Customers have reported test results with our systems providing file-to-file transcoding speeds multiple times faster for some formats than the competing solution they were testing against, which also claimed advanced performance on multi-CPU systems.
Benefit: Transcode Engines deliver consistently high performance on system configurations from one CPU core to many. 123
